In total, this took around 120 hours to render. So, I rendered it out as a JPG sequence over the course of about 3 weeks at night while I slept, then re-rendered that JPG sequence out as an h.264 video once the entire thing was complete.

Done entirely in Adobe After Effects with no 3rd party plugins at all.

  • why would you render as jpeg sequence first? not go straight to mp4? im kinda new to this.

  • @JustSamples Because it took so long to render, and I needed to use the computer it was rendering on during the daytime.

    So, I left it rendering a chunk of the JPG sequence overnight, each night for about 2 weeks. Once the whole JPG sequence was rendered out, it took very little time to turn those into an H.264.
